There are few things that are more liberating and exhilarating than driving a Jeep Wrangler topless. However, if you've got a hard top, it can be a bit of a challenge to remove, especially if you don't have anyone around to lend a helping hand. Of course, this is to say nothing about where to put it once you do get it off. Fortunately, I've got a solution for you and in this video, you'll get to see just how quick and easy it is to remove a 2-door or 4-door hard top, by yourself and have it stored up and out of the way by hanging it from the ceiling of your garage.
